I currently have an E46, 328i.

It's fun to drive, plenty of power.

And tbh i fix it myself, its not expensive to maintain.. and i do a lot of maintenance on it as i abuse the hell out of it sideways.

Parts arent as expensive as people think, consider that E46's have been out for over 10 years now, they were produced first in 1998... And share a lot of bits with E36's. And they're not difficult to work on, ive rebuilt the top end of mine/replaced the rear subframe plus other large ish jobs.
